11 cops suspended, probed in connection with Boboc death

Eleven policemen have been suspended and are now being probed as part of a criminal investigation started after Chisinau Mayor Dorin Chirtoaca one month ago revealed video footage of police abuse in the early hours of 8 April 2009. Some of the probed policemen are being charged with abuse of authority and with kicking to death a young demonstrator, Valeriu Boboc, while others are quizzed as witnesses, Interior Minister Victor Catan told a press conference on Monday, Info-Prim Neo reports. Victor Catan said the Ministry of the Interior had requested the mayor's administration to provide the footage in question but it hadn't been done yet. “We will request it for the third time if needed”, said the minister. The minister promised that other details about the 11 suspended police officers would be provided at a separate news conference. “I promised to present the results of the investigation at this press conference, but I was told that there were some issues to be coordinated with the prosecution bodies, so we would not want to make any hasty statements that could jeopardize the investigation”, explained Victor Catan. It was earlier announced that two police officers were being probed in connection with Valeriu Boboc's death – ex-Chisinau police chief Iacob Gumenita, who is under house arrest, and a criminal police inspector, Ion Perju, who is currently remanded.
